Duchess Meghan openly discusses complexities experienced following childbirth - Duchess Meghan discloses post-delivery health issues

Famous Duchess Meghan, 43, recently shared her trip through the health hurdles that followed the birth of one of her children on her novel podcast "Confessions of a Female Founder". The Duchess was diagnosed with postpartum preeclampsia, a condition known to develop during pregnancy and post-delivery, as disclosed in her conversation. This condition, often characterized by high blood pressure, might also result in dangerous complications.

As disclosed by German health insurer, Barmer, preeclampsia's typical features include high blood pressure, often beyond 140/90 mmHg. Symptoms can range from severe headaches, vision problems, and stomach pain to swelling of the body parts like feet, ankles, face, and hands. More critically, it may lead to seizures, strokes, blood clots, fluid accumulation in the lungs, or a severe form of the condition called HELLP Syndrome.

"It's utterly terrifying," Duchess Meghan admitted. "You're simply grappling with everything that's happening, and the world remains oblivious to your ordeal." Duchess Meghan and Prince Harry, 40, are the proud parents to Archie, 5, and Lilibet, 3. The family now resides in the United States after stepping down from their royal roles.

Preeclampsia Symptoms and Complications:

Preeclampsia often manifests with symptoms like persistent high blood pressure, relentless headaches, worsening vision, and intense abdominal pain below the ribs. Other symptoms include frequent nausea and vomiting, swelling in various parts of the body, and shortness of breath. If left untreated, severe complications like seizures, strokes, blood clots, and HELLP Syndrome may arise. Careful monitoring and prompt medical intervention are essential for a favorable outcome.
